Don and Sally trained at the British School of Osteopathy in London for four years, qualifying in 1987. This was similar to a medical degree, with more emphasis on anatomy and musculoskeletalmedicine, with human dissection at St. Thomas's medical school. The training included more than 1000 hours of training in osteopathic techniques and working in outpatient clinics. Sally was awarded the Clinic Prize in her final year.
